The Harmonized System, developed by the World Customs Organization (WCO), provides a standardized numerical method of classifying traded products. For clock and watch parts, including clock plates, this system offers specific codes that help in identifying and categorizing these components accurately.
Decoding the HS Code for Clock Plates
When it comes to clock plates, the HS code falls under Chapter 91, which covers clocks and watches and parts thereof. Specifically, clock plates are typically classified under subheading 9114, which encompasses "Other clock or watch parts". The full 6-digit HS code most relevant to clock plates is:
9114.90 - Other clock or watch parts
This classification includes various clock and watch components not specified elsewhere, and clock plates fall into this category. It's important to note that this code covers a range of parts, not just plates, so accurate description in customs documentation is crucial.

Importance of Correct HS Code Classification
Accurately classifying clock plates and other timepiece components under the correct HS code is crucial for several reasons:
- Customs Duty Determination: The HS code directly affects the amount of customs duties and taxes applied to imported goods.
- Regulatory Compliance: Certain products may be subject to specific regulations or restrictions, which are often tied to HS codes.
- Trade Statistics: Governments and international organizations use HS codes to compile and analyze trade data.
- Trade Agreements: Preferential tariff treatments in trade agreements are often based on HS classifications.
Challenges in Classifying Clock Plates
While the HS code 9114.90 is generally applicable for clock plates, there can be challenges in classification:
- Material Variations: Clock plates can be made from various materials, which might influence their classification.
- Multifunctional Components: Some plates may serve multiple purposes, potentially complicating their classification.
- Technological Advancements: As timepiece technology evolves, new types of components may emerge, requiring careful consideration for proper classification.
